What about audit trail and award-defensibility when a contested bid award shows up?
Every extraction, scope-normalization, and routing decision is logged with the source document, model version, prompt, and confidence score per field. If a sub disputes the award, you can produce a chain of custody for any line item — what they bid, what was qualified, what was excluded, and what the comparison actually showed. Cleaner than the email-thread reconstruction the precon team does today, and ready for state and FAR procurement record-keeping rules on public projects.
Can you actually integrate with Procore, Bluebeam, Autodesk Build, Sage Estimating, and the rest?
Yes — through the standard integration patterns each platform supports. Procore via the Procore Connect REST API. Bluebeam via Bluebeam Studio markup APIs. Autodesk Build via the Autodesk Platform Services API. Sage Estimating, ProEst, On-Screen Takeoff, and PlanSwift via published import formats. Your IT team reviews and approves a service account, and we connect through the documented integration. We do not require platform-side custom development.
